The Diablo tactic is the most infamous exploit in the history of Championship Manager: Season 01/02. It is a formation that fundamentally breaks the game’s match engine, allowing even the humblest teams to dominate world football.
The tactic is built on a non-traditional 4-1-3-2 setup. Its defining feature is the central attacking midfielder (AMC) positioned behind two strikers. By giving this player specific instructions to "run with ball," the game’s AI defensive coding struggles to track the movement. The engine fails to decide whether a center-back or a defensive midfielder should engage, effectively granting the AMC a free run at the goal in almost every attacking phase. This results in the playmaker often scoring 50 to 100 goals per season, regardless of their actual attributes.
Beyond the "broken" AMC, the Diablo tactic utilizes aggressive team instructions to overwhelm opponents. It typically employs a "Hard" tackling style, "Direct" passing, and a "Heavy" pressing game. The wing-backs are pushed forward to provide width, while the three central midfielders maintain a stranglehold on possession. This combination creates a relentless offensive wave that the 2001-era AI simply cannot counter-stratify.
For many players, the Diablo tactic represents a double-edged sword. While it provides a thrill for those looking to take a Third Division side to Champions League glory in record time, it arguably strips the game of its tactical depth. Using it removes the risk of failure, turning a deep management simulation into a predictable goal-scoring exhibition.
Ultimately, the Diablo tactic remains a legendary piece of gaming history. It serves as a reminder of the quirks found in early sports simulations and continues to be the first "cheat" tactic discussed by the CM 01/02 community decades after the game’s release. If you prefer to have the actual

The Diablo tactic is widely considered the most legendary "cheat tactic" in the Championship Manager series. While it gained massive fame in CM 03/04, its roots and various adaptations started in CM 01/02. It is designed to exploit a specific flaw in the game's match engine where the AI's central defenders fail to pick up a central midfielder making deep runs into the box. Core Concept: The Engine Exploit
The hallmark of the Diablo tactic is its use of a central midfielder (MC) with a forward arrow pointing directly into the attack. In the CM 01/02 engine, this movement often confuses the AI marking system, allowing the midfielder to arrive late and unmarked in the penalty area. This frequently results in midfielders scoring 30 to 40+ goals per season. Diablo Tactic Setup for CM 01/02
While "Diablo" is often a catch-all term for narrow exploit tactics, the specific CM 01/02 version typically follows a 2-1-3-1-3 or narrow 4-1-3-2 structure. Formation Details:
Defense: Often utilizes a narrow backline (sometimes just two center-backs and a defensive midfielder) to maximize attacking numbers.
Midfield: A robust Defensive Midfielder (DMC) is critical for stability, as the rest of the team focuses almost exclusively on attacking.
The "Diablo" Runner: One central midfielder is given a forward arrow, instructed to "Make Forward Runs," and "Run with Ball". Team Instructions: Mentality: Attacking or Gung-ho.
Passing: Short or Direct, often focused down the center since there are no wingers. Pressing: Turned on to win the ball back high up the pitch. Tackling: Hard (for robust midfielders). Where to Download
Because Championship Manager 01/02 is now freeware, a dedicated community continues to host tactic packs and game updates.
